Mission Statement

The mission of the Memorial University of Newfoundland Faculty Association (MUNFA) is to strengthen the academy through solidarity, advocacy for fair working conditions, and advancing excellence in teaching and scholarship. Our work is based upon our right to academic freedom, collective bargaining, and the unhindered pursuit of knowledge and its dissemination. We value collegiality, transparency, accountability, and fairness.
